首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

AngularJS如果每个元素都存储在一个独立的指令中,如何操作对象数组?

在AngularJS中,如果每个元素都存储在一个独立的指令中,操作对象数组可以通过以下步骤进行:

  1. 创建一个包含对象的数组,例如:$scope.items = [ { name: 'Item 1', price: 10 }, { name: 'Item 2', price: 20 }, { name: 'Item 3', price: 30 } ];
  2. 在HTML模板中,使用ng-repeat指令遍历数组,并为每个元素创建一个指令实例,例如:<div ng-repeat="item in items"> <custom-directive item="item"></custom-directive> </div>
  3. 在自定义指令中,通过指令的scope属性将数组中的每个对象传递给指令实例,例如:app.directive('customDirective', function() { return { scope: { item: '=' }, link: function(scope, element, attrs) { // 在这里可以操作item对象 console.log(scope.item.name); console.log(scope.item.price); } }; });

通过以上步骤,每个元素都存储在一个独立的指令中,并且可以通过指令的scope属性访问和操作对象数组中的每个对象。在实际应用中,可以根据具体需求对每个对象进行不同的操作,例如修改对象属性、删除对象等。

推荐的腾讯云相关产品:腾讯云云服务器(CVM)和腾讯云云数据库MySQL。

  • 腾讯云云服务器(CVM):提供弹性计算能力,可根据业务需求灵活调整配置和规模,支持多种操作系统和应用场景。产品介绍链接地址:https://cloud.tencent.com/product/cvm
  • 腾讯云云数据库MySQL:提供高性能、高可靠性的云数据库服务,支持自动备份、容灾、监控等功能,适用于各种规模的应用。产品介绍链接地址:https://cloud.tencent.com/product/cdb_mysql
相关搜索:在一个".map“中为数组的每个元素获取多个对象如何使用angular中的ngFor指令在表中列出对象数组的所有元素?如果数组中的下一个元素是递增的,如何检查数组中的每个变量?在mule 3中的每个循环中,再向对象数组中添加一个元素当从React中的对象数组映射时,如何对每个单独的渲染元素进行操作?在Kotlin中,是否存在将第一个数组中的每个元素与第二个数组中的每个元素相乘的操作?在C++中,如何为向量中的每个元素创建一个新对象?我的函数返回一个存储了3个数组的数组。如何使用/引用每个内部数组中的元素?在PHP中,如果数组中的一个值为空,如何跳过操作并继续进行操作如何检查一个对象是否在numpy数组的元素列表中?如何在一个游戏对象与数组中的另一个游戏对象发生冲突时存储每个分数每次单击按钮后,我们如何将通过单击事件传递的每个对象存储在一个数组中?Mongoose:如何通过字段的值检索存储在另一个主对象中的对象元素?如何比较一个元素是否在两个不同的数组中,如果是,如何推送到一个新的数组中如何生成具有特定数量元素的数组的子数组,然后将其存储在另一个数组中?在AngularJS中,如何从序列中给定的对象数组生成一个7x7网格?如何使用expressjs在mongoDB中只删除嵌套数组中的一个对象元素?在gnuplot (pm3d)中,如何将数组中的每个元素除以一个特定的数字?如何使用钩子将表单输入值作为数组的对象存储在react中的另一个文件中?如何将第二个键值中的第一个键值相乘,然后在每个元素的对象数组中删除第二个键?
相关搜索:
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券